Construction is underway at the Benlin warehouse in the Cobblestone District. Savarino Cos. and Avalon Development are converting the circa 1930’s building at 95 Perry Street into a mix of office, retail and apartment space. Work on the signature project is expected to be completed in the spring.
Web page recognition or not, the Empire State Development Corporation is taking the top two floors, approximately 30,000 sq.ft., for its “upper New York office.” The Erie County Industrial Development Agency is considering moving into the building to join the state agency. The project will also feature ground floor retail/restaurant space and nine apartments on the second floor.
Earlier phases of the Cobblestone project behind HSBC Arena involved renovation of a four-story mid-block building into 18,000 sq.ft. of office space and conversion of a one-story terminal building into retail/restaurant space anchored by WJ Morrissey’s.
